About Calculus 3 & Calculus 3 Tutoring
Calculus III, often termed Multivariable Calculus or Multivariate Calculus, extends the concepts of limits, derivatives, and integrals to functions of multiple variables. Where Calculus I focuses on functions of a single variable and Calculus II explores techniques for integration, sequences, and series, Calculus III broadens this study to higher dimensions, which requires a solid understanding of three-dimensional space and vectors.
In Calculus III, the understanding of curves and surfaces in three-dimensional space is crucial. This level of calculus uses the same principles as previous calculus courses, but adds the complexity of extra dimensions. For instance, partial derivatives are an extension of the derivative concept, examining the rate of change of a function with respect to one variable while holding others constant.
Types of Calculus III focus on several key concepts like partial derivatives, multiple integrals (double and triple integrals), vector calculus, and theorems that bind them together such as Green's Theorem, Stokes' Theorem, and the Divergence Theorem. Vector calculus is a substantial part of this course since it merges the geometry of vectors with the analysis of multivariate functions.
Related entities to Calculus III are Linear Algebra, Differential Equations, and Physics, particularly mechanics and electromagnetism. These subjects often utilize the mathematical tools developed in Calculus III.

The most common concepts in Calculus III include vector functions, partial derivatives, the gradient, divergence, curl, and various methods of integration over curves, surfaces, and volumes. The most difficult concepts often revolve around the application and understanding of the major theorems, such as Stokes' or Divergence Theorem, because they require a strong conceptual and visual understanding of complex three-dimensional space.
To succeed in Calculus III, students need to develop a strong visualization skill set and be adept at abstract thinking to thoroughly understand the implications of changes in multiple dimensions. Practice and exposure to a variety of problems, alongside patient and supportive tutoring, can substantially aid in mastering this advanced level of calculus.
